Course Description:

This delightful project takes punch needle rug hooking into a place of magic, with an emphasis on color! Explore the bead stitch and two-stranded punching; this intermediate to advanced level piece is excellent for experienced students who want to continue practicing their skills plus learn something new.

The Unicorn design is approximately 17×17 inches when  completed and includes a fold-forward-finished edge.

For this course you will need:

The Unicorn kit, available directly from the instructor, Laura Berlage. (Kit includes: the monk’s cloth with a drawn pattern, and wool yarn from the instructors farm’s sheep, along with novelty fibers. A detailed PDF with photos and instructions are also included with the kit. The kit cost $190. Flat rate shipping to continental US, $12.)

Students should also have the following:

  • An 18×18 inch gripper strip frame. 
  • Oxford punch needles, size 14, 13, and 10, fines.
  • Bent handled scissors.
  • Needle and thread for finishing.
  • Fabric clips or clothespins.
  • Size D crochet hook or tapestry needle, for finishing.
